By using the Ethereum blockchain, the platform ensures strong security and unchangeable records. Users can easily register, store, and download their digital documents while controlling who can access them. The web interface is designed for easy use, and reliable verification processes ensure that shared documents are authentic and unchanged. With a flexible and scalable design, the system addresses current data storage challenges and is prepared for future growth. This solution can benefit various industries by enhancing data security, simplifying access management, and creating a more reliable and efficient digital environment.
